摘要
我们报告了利用火星全球勘测者(MGS)探测器对 Lense-Thirring 效应进行的 \lessim 1% 精度的测试,以及天王星、海王星和冥王星运动的某些特征,这些特征与先驱者异常可由某种引力机制引起的假设相矛盾。
